Deadly Pressure PointsIn Martial Arts and Self Defense, students and teachers look to gain a maximum effect, a maximum advantage over their opponents using many methods, one such method is by knowledge of such areas considered by many as “Deadly Pressure Points“.

These extremely sensitive areas of the body will give the ability to cause intense pain quickly and effectively and will create obvious advantages.

In modern day use the outcome does not have to be deadly, pressure points are more so used to gain a significant advantage by producing significant pain in the area when struck or simply when a force is applied to that area.

These areas can be used to gain a significant advantage through intense pain but also you can use them to make the opponent move in a specific direction by applying the force to a specific target. This becomes very practical when applying take-downs (throws) or Hold-Downs (submissions).

Pressure points allow the person applying a technique to use a minimal amount of force to gain a significant effect.

Police and Security Forces throughout the world, rely on these potentially deadly pressure points to maximize the effect of their own techniques. PPCT has become a popular addition to their curriculum.

Deadly Pressure Points exist all over the body and can be accessed in many ways by using many different tools of the body. The fingers, fists, elbows, knees and feet are all ultra valuable tools in accessing these areas effectively.

Another area that can create a significant advantage is the knowledge of motor nerve points, with effective striking ability, this creates the ability to temporarily disable the functionality of a limb, by traumatizing the nerves that supply it.

So in summary, the extreme sensitive areas of the human body should not necessarily be considered as deadly pressure points, however, they can be used to gain a significant advantage by helping you to maximize your effect with a minimal amount of effort.

Personal Alarms are very handy little devices to assist in personal safety.

They are small and inexpensive and can be used for either personal or medical emergency.

A Medical Emergency – Someone with a medical condition may find it useful to carry something that is going to attract attention quickly if they need immediate assistance.

Personal Alarms are designed to make a great deal of noise in order to attract attention, the ones that we use come complete with a lanyard, a keychain clip and a also a breaker wire that allows the Personal Alarms to be used a Door or Window Alarm.

An Attacker’s Deterrent
– Personal Alarms can also be used if you were to become the intended victim of a physical attack, a personal alarm can be used to attract attention, which can also attract help.

In a high stress situation, like that of an attack when your body is experiencing an adrenalin overload, there are already enough feelings to deal with, such as your pounding heart, shaking body, tunneled vision, impaired hearing, and mind going blank. Not only could you lose your ability to shout but it is not possible for most people to carry out any fine motor skills at all, so a simple device that is easily activated by pulling a cord is a good option.

Criminals do not want to be hurt or caught, a personal alarm can be enough to at least deter the attacker if he feels that chance of attracting other people to the scene as this cause an unexpected complication to the situation that they do not want.

An excellent Gift Idea - Personal Alarms can make ideal little Christmas or Birthday gifts if you are looking for something a little different.

Personal Alarms have been used by people in many different ways – Teachers, Realtors, Probation Officers, Hotel Workers, Cleaners. It’s not just good for work, many people feel safer to have them when travelling or even just out shopping as you just never know when it may come in handy.

Always keep the Personal Alarm where it can be accessed very easily and quickly.

In combat Sport, full contact training is absolutely necessary, however, good sparring gear is a must to ensure safety.

There are many elements of training that must be included in your program, each one of them as important as the next -

  • Conditioning
  • Strength Training
  • Technical Skill Training
  • Grappling
  • Sparring
  • Drills
  • Flexibility

By using good sparring gear whilst training, unnecessary injuries will be avoided. This is especially important as most of your sparring will be carried out in the period approaching your competition and you do not want to be carrying injuries into the arena with you.

Depending on your specific Art, some of the following items will be useful -

  • Mouthguard
  • Head Guard
  • Sparring Gloves
  • Grappling Gloves
  • Groin Protector
  • Foot Pads
  • Chest Guard

Sparring and Grappling can both be trained at varying levels of intensity but sparring gear will certainly help you to train more safely.
